Finding the Best Nursing Graduate Certificate School for You

In 2020-2021, nursing students earned 2,966 degrees and certificates from an Iowa school, making the subject the 3rd in the state.

The Most Popular Nursing Graduate Certificate Schools in Iowa ranking is one of many tools that Course Advisor has developed to help you make your educational decision. Our analysis looked at 6 schools in Iowa to see which graduate certificate programs were the most popular for students. To create this ranking we looked at how many students graduated from the Nursing program at each school on the list.

Check out the nursing graduate certificate programs at these schools if you want to attend one of the most popular in Iowa.

Our 2023 rankings named Graceland University - Lamoni the most popular school in Iowa for nursing students working on their graduate certificate. Graceland Lamoni is a small private not-for-profit school located in the rural area of Lamoni.

About 86% of the students majoring in nursing at the school are women while 14% are male.
